philadelphia wesleyan reform church

The charity supports children and young people, elderly people, and the general public. Philadelphia Wesleyan Reform Church is a registered charity whose purpose is religious activities. It delivers its work by providing buildings, facilities, or open space. The charity is based in Sheffield and operates in Sheffield City.

Activities & Mission

We hold two religious services each Sunday, to which all are welcome, any age, disabled. We run a weekly mother and toddler group. We hold a fortnightly midweek act of worship and a fortnightly 'home produce' sale with refreshments - both these events for any age and any ethnic group. Coffee mornings are held on a Saturday. All the above are advertised on the church noticeboard.
